Australia - Greenhouse Gas Emissions from Domestic Production
Since 2014, Australia Greenhouse Gas Emissions from Domestic Production was down by 0.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 1 among other countries in Greenhouse Gas Emissions from Domestic Production at 22.1 Metric Tons of CO2 Equivalent Per Capita. Turkey witnessed the best average annual growth at +2.3% per year, while United Kingdom recorded the worst performance at -4% per year.
